V2ray服务启动失败:常见原因和解决方法

什么是V2ray服务启动失败?

V2ray是一种常用的代理软件,用于科学上网和网络加密。当V2ray服务启动失败时,意味着V2ray无法正常运行,可能会导致无法连接网络或者网络不稳定的问题。

常见原因

配置文件错误

V2ray配置文件中存在错误配置会导致V2ray无法启动。比如格式错误、路径错误、参数错误等都可能引起启动失败。

端口占用

V2ray所需的端口被其他程序占用,导致V2ray无法正常启动。

防火墙阻止

防火墙可能会阻止V2ray的运行,导致服务启动失败。

解决方法

检查配置文件

  • 确保V2ray配置文件中的配置项无误,特别是路径、格式、参数等。
  • 使用V2ray的配置检查工具进行检查,如v2ctl。

端口占用处理

  • 使用命令行工具查看端口占用情况,找到占用端口的程序并关闭或更改其端口。
  • 修改V2ray配置文件中的端口号为未被占用的端口。

防火墙设置

  • 检查防火墙设置,确保V2ray所需的端口未被阻止。
  • 添加防火墙规则,允许V2ray所需的端口通行。

FAQ

为什么V2ray服务启动失败后无法连接网络?

V2ray服务启动失败后,V2ray无法正常代理网络流量,导致无法连接网络。需要解决V2ray启动失败的问题才能恢复网络连接。

如何检查V2ray配置文件是否有误?

可以使用V2ray自带的配置检查工具v2ctl进行检查,也可以手动检查配置文件中的路径、格式、参数等是否正确。

为什么防火墙会阻止V2ray的运行?

防火墙可能将未知的代理流量视为潜在的安全风险而进行阻止。需要在防火墙设置中添加规则,允许V2ray所需的端口通行。

以上就是关于V2ray服务启动失败的常见原因和解决方法,以及一些常见问题的解答。希望对您有所帮助。

正文完